๐คย Am I being ripped off?
Thatโs the question many building owners call us with.
Most start with something like:
โI see you sell a DLM for $2,500. XYZ Elevator Company is charging me $18,000. Am I being ripped off?โ
The short answer: likely not.
We typically see DLM projects priced between $8,000 and $30,000. Some consultants list a wider range, $1,000 to $60,000. The wide range exists because, without knowing the details of the project, the controller may just need a firmware upgrade, may require an external DLM, or the contractor may rightly recommend additional work beyond what is simply required for DLM compliance.
And if a DLM is needed, the real cost isnโt just the hardware, itโs the labor, which varies based on the equipment, controller type, installation difficulty, and timing.

ย Year of installation
The ASME A17.1-2000 edition was the first to include DLM in its current form. Elevators installed after this time may only need a parameter or firmware upgrade. This could put you on the lower end of the cost range, but donโt expect to pay only $1,000. Most firmware upgrades, including labor, cost between $5,000 and $10,000.
Elevators installed before 2000 usually require a DLM overlay. Quotes for overlays range from $5,000 to $35,000 โ the lower end typically reflects a straightforward job with promotional pricing, while the higher end represents a project with all the added complexities. The variance results from multiple factors, including labor, controller type, and installation complexity (these factors will be discussed in more detail in Part 2).
๐งย When more than DLM is needed
Sometimes an elevator needs other important upgrades in addition to DLM. This is when costs reach their highest. While the cost of adding DLM alone may not be that high, sometimes a modernization or controller replacement is the wisest choice when multiple upgrades are needed. However, this will be more expensive than simply adding DLM and, depending on the elevator, this is how you approach the $60,000 mark.
